The specific gravity of steel is around 7.85.
Specific gravity is a measure of the density of a material compared to the density of water.
Steel has a specific gravity of approximately 7.85, which means it is about 7.85 times denser than water.
Specific gravity is a unitless value that helps in comparing the density of different materials.
One Newton is equal to the force required to accelerate a mass of one kilogram at a rate of one meter per second squared.
One Newton is equivalent to 1 kg*m/s^2.
It is named after Sir Isaac Newton, a famous physicist and mathematician.
Commonly used in physics to measure force.
For example, the weight of an apple is approximately 1 Newton.
250 in IS 2062 material refers to the minimum yield strength in MPa of the steel material.
250 is the minimum yield strength in MPa specified in IS 2062 material standards.
It indicates the amount of stress that the material can withstand before permanent deformation.
Higher yield strength values indicate stronger materials suitable for structural applications.

HVDC stands for High Voltage Direct Current. It is a system used for transmitting high voltage electricity over long distances.
HVDC systems are used to transmit electricity over long distances with minimal losses.
They are more efficient than traditional AC systems for long-distance transmission.
HVDC systems use converters to convert AC power to DC power and vice versa.

A rectifier is an electronic device that converts AC to DC.
Rectifiers are commonly used in power supplies to convert AC voltage to DC voltage.
They can be made using diodes or other semiconductor devices.
Rectifiers are essential for many electronic devices to function properly.
Examples of rectifiers include bridge rectifiers, half-wave rectifiers, and full-wave rectifiers.

Bending moment & Shear force diagrams show the variation of internal forces along the length of a beam.
Bending moment diagram shows the variation of bending moment along the length of a beam.
Shear force diagram shows the variation of shear force along the length of a beam.
These diagrams are essential for analyzing the behavior of beams under different loading conditions.

Quantity Surveyors manage costs and contracts for construction projects, both on-site and in the office.
Preparing cost estimates and budgets
Analyzing construction plans and specifications
Negotiating with contractors and suppliers
Managing contracts and variations
Conducting site visits and inspections
Preparing progress reports and final accounts
